Join us on September 26 from 8:00 AM–10:30 AM at the Black Urban Farm Association (BUFA)!

BUFA’s mission is to positively impact health and hunger by providing locally grown, pesticide-free fruits and vegetables while promoting sustainable farming and highlighting African American cuisine and plant-based diets. Transportation is provided.
